Our 2023 rankings named Fresno City College the best school in the Far Western US Region for food, nutrition and related services students working on their associate degree. Fresno City College is a very large public school located in the large city of Fresno.

A rank of #2 on this year’s list means Santa Ana College is a great place for food, nutrition and related services students working on their associate degree. Located in the city of Santa Ana, SAC is a public college with a very large student population.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end College of the Sequoias. It ranked #3 on our 2023 Best Food, Nutrition & Related Services Associate Degree Schools in the Far Western US Region list. College of the Sequoias is a large public school located in the midsize city of Visalia.
